There are many ways to take screenshots on Windows 10.You can press Windows+Print Screen (some keyboards label this key "PrtScn" or "Print") to save a screenshot as a PNG file to your Pictures\Screenshots folder, press the Print Screen key by itself to copy your entire screen (or Alt+Print Screen for just the active Window) to your clipboard. With the latest Creators Update, Microsoft added a new system-wide shortcut to allow you to select a specific area of the screen and copy it to your clipboard. Press Windows + Shift + S in build 15063 (Windows 10 Creators Update) or later will trigger the gray out overlay that you can use your mouse to click and select a specific area. Where is PrtScn saved? Press Windows key + Print Screen. Now go to the Pictures library on your computer by launching Explorer (Windows key + e) and in the left pane click Pictures. Open the Screenshots folder here to find your screenshot saved here with the name Screenshot (NUMBER). When you take a screenshot using Windows 10 Game bar, or you press Windows, Alt, PrtScn keys on your keyboard, the screenshots will be saved into the Captures folder. May 07, 2022 · 2. To capture the entire screen and automatically save the file, you can press Windows + Print Screen keyboard shortcut. To check the screenshot, you can go to Pictures -> Screenshots folder. 3. If you only want to capture the active window, you can press the Alt + Print Screen keyboard shortcut.

If you think the three keys combo Winkey + Shift + S is tough to operate, you can choose to have your PrtScn key open the new snipping bar, instead of Winkey + Shift + S. To do so: Click Start → Settings → Ease of Access → Keyboard → Use the PrtScn button to open screen snipping. Windows 10, by default, saves screenshots to the Pictures folder. But if you wish, you can change the default save folder location for captured Print Screen. Those results go to your clipboard and not a file. If You Use Windows+Print Screen. If you use the Windows+Print Screen keyboard shortcut to capture screenshots in Windows 10 or 11, Windows will save the image as a PNG file in your Pictures > Screenshots folder. You’ll find it at C:\Users\[User Name]\Pictures\Screenshots. In this case, “[User Name]” is our substitute.

By default, the screenshots are saved in the C:\Users\<user name>\Pictures\Screenshots directory. To change the save location in a Windows 10 device, right-click on the Screenshots folder, select Properties & select the Location tab then you can relocate it to another folder if you want to.
